Friction is a force that aids us daily, in fact so much so that we don't even pause to appreciate its important. We would not be able to wear pants or jeans without friction. We would have to live like aborigines in the jungle. The shirt is supported at our shoulders. But if we stand up the weight of our jeans is to be supported by a verticle force. The surface of our shoulders. But if we stand up the weight of our jeans is to be supported by a vertical cylinder. The force of friction acting between this curved surface and jeans balances the weight of the jeans. To understand this mathematically, let us consider a verticle man whose waist is a rigid cylinder having a circumference of 90 cm. He wears a jeans of mass 500 gm using an elastic massless belt which can be assumed to be on elastic string of forc e constant `500N//m` and circumference 85cm when not extended. The coefficient of friction between waist and jeans is `0.5`. When the man stands in an elevator going up with a high acceleration, his jeans start sliding down. What can be the minimum acceleration of the elevator?

A

`147 m//s^(2)`

B

`288 m//s^(2)`

C

`87 m//s^(2)`

D

`24 m//s^(2)`

Text Solution

Verified by Experts

The correct Answer is:
A

Maximum accleration can be in the condition when `f_(max)` is acting on the man.
The forces acting on the man are force of friction upward `(f_(max)=78.5398)` and weight downward (mg=5N)
Applying second law `f_(max)-mg=ma`
`78.5398-5=.5xxa`
`=147m//s^(2)`
